Q: Is 10,034,360 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 10,034,360 is a composite number.

Why is 10,034,360 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 10,034,360 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 7 8 10 14 20 28 35 40 56 70 140 280 35,837 71,674 143,348 179,185 250,859 286,696 358,370 501,718 716,740 1,003,436 1,254,295 1,433,480 2,006,872 2,508,590 5,017,180 and 10,034,360, with no remainder.

Since 10,034,360 cannot be divided by just 1 and 10,034,360, it is a composite number.
